Official summary
Excessive clutch air gap on fs-10 a/c compressors can allow the clutch disc to move away from the pulley. *tw

What a TSB means. Technical service bulletins are repair guidance manufacturers send to dealers — they are not recalls, and repairs are not automatically free (warranty extensions are an exception worth checking). The full document is available via NHTSA’s vehicle lookup.
